Abstract
A free-running Gunn oscillator can be used to amplify a low-level frequency-modulated microwave carrier. In this scheme the low-level carrier wave serves to injection lock the Gunn source, thereby impressing the FM signal onto the higher level Gunn oscillation. Experimental data on the signal bandwidth, gain, distortion, and dynamic range of this system are presented.
